Wealth as Freedom
- Wealth means controlling your time and having options.
- It's about doing what you want, when you want, with whom you want.
Valet Observation
- Morgan Housel worked as a valet and observed people's reactions to luxury cars.
- People admired the car, not the owner, highlighting the misconception about status.
Camping vs. Homelessness
- The difference between camping and homelessness lies in choice.
- Both involve similar conditions, but agency determines the experience.
